Abstract

塵埃を搬送するのに必要な搬送力を小さくでき、搬送手段を小型化でき、低消費電力にでき、しかも、搬送手段による騒音を低減できるようにする。回転ブラシ(3)を有する塵取込部及び該塵取込部から取込んだ塵埃を集塵する集塵部(5)を備えており、この集塵部(5)を、回転ブラシ(3)の回転により掻上げられた塵埃を貯蔵する一次室(51)及び該一次室(51)に連通路を介して連通する二次室(53)を有する構成とし、一次室(51)の塵埃を間歇的に二次室(53)へ搬送する電動ファン(9)を設けた。It is possible to reduce the conveying force required to convey dust, to reduce the conveying means, to reduce power consumption, and to reduce noise caused by the conveying means. A dust collecting portion having a rotating brush (3) and a dust collecting portion (5) for collecting dust taken in from the dust collecting portion are provided, and the dust collecting portion (5) is connected to the rotating brush (3 ) And a secondary chamber (53) communicating with the primary chamber (51) through a communication path, and storing the dust in the primary chamber (51). Was provided with an electric fan (9) for intermittently conveying the air to the secondary chamber (53).

本発明は塵取込部に回転ブラシを有する集塵装置に関する。  The present invention relates to a dust collector having a rotating brush in a dust intake portion.

集塵装置は、床用吸込具を把持し、手動で移動させつつ掃除を行う手動タイプと、電動モータにより駆動される走行台車を有する自走タイプとが知られている。手動タイプの集塵装置は、管状の床用吸込具と、該床用吸込具が接続され、集塵部及び集塵用の電動モータを有する機台とを備え、前記電動モータの駆動により前記集塵部及び床用吸込具内に吸込気流を発生させ、床上の塵埃を床用吸込具の吸込口から吸込むように構成されている。  As the dust collector, there are known a manual type in which a floor suction tool is gripped and cleaned while being manually moved, and a self-propelled type having a traveling carriage driven by an electric motor. The manual type dust collecting apparatus includes a tubular floor suction tool, and a machine base to which the floor suction tool is connected and having a dust collecting unit and an electric motor for dust collection, and is driven by the electric motor. A suction airflow is generated in the dust collection unit and the floor suction tool, and dust on the floor is sucked from the suction port of the floor suction tool.

自走タイプの集塵装置は、特許文献1、特許文献2、特許文献3に開示されている。特許文献1は、走行台車の下部に配置され、回転ブラシを有する塵取込部と、該塵取込部の一側に配置された第1の集塵部と、前記走行台車の上部に配置され、前記第1の集塵部に連通管を介して連通する第2の集塵部と、該第2の集塵部に連通路を介して連通する第3の集塵部と、集塵用の電動モータとを備え、該電動モータの駆動により塵取込部に塵埃を取り込み、荒ゴミを第1の集塵部に貯蔵し、中級ゴミを第2の集塵部に貯蔵し、微細ゴミを第3の集塵部に貯蔵するように構成されている。  Self-propelled dust collectors are disclosed in Patent Literature 1, Patent Literature 2, and Patent Literature 3. Patent Document 1 is arranged at a lower part of a traveling carriage, and is disposed at a dust intake part having a rotating brush, a first dust collecting part arranged on one side of the dust intake part, and an upper part of the traveling carriage. A second dust collector that communicates with the first dust collector via a communication tube, a third dust collector that communicates with the second dust collector via a communication passage, and a dust collector. And an electric motor for driving, the electric motor is driven to take in dust into the dust take-in part, store the rough dust in the first dust collection part, and store the intermediate dust in the second dust collection part. The waste is stored in the third dust collecting unit.

特許文献2は、走行台車の下部に配置され、回転ブラシを有する塵取込部と、前記走行台車の上部に配置され、前記塵取込部に連通管を介して連通する集塵部と、集塵用の電動モータとを備え、前記回転ブラシが掻集めた塵埃を、前記電動モータを間歇的に駆動することにより集塵部に集塵するように構成されている。  Patent Document 2 is arranged at the lower part of the traveling carriage and has a dust intake part having a rotating brush, the dust collecting part which is arranged at the upper part of the traveling carriage and communicates with the dust intake part through a communication pipe, And an electric motor for collecting dust, and configured to collect dust collected by the rotating brush in a dust collecting portion by intermittently driving the electric motor.

特許文献3は、走行台車の下部に配置され、回転ブラシを有する塵取込部と、該塵取込部の一側に配置された跳上ローラと、前記走行台車の上部に配置された集塵用のブロアと、該ブロア及び前記塵取込部の連通路に配置された集塵部とを備え、前記ブロア、跳上ローラ及び回転ブラシの回転により、前記回転ブラシが掃上げた塵埃を跳上ローラが集塵部へと跳ね上げるように構成されている。
特開平8−89451号公報 特開2003−10076号公報 特開平10−317338号公報
Patent Document 3 is arranged at a lower portion of a traveling carriage, and includes a dust take-up portion having a rotating brush, a jumping roller arranged at one side of the dust take-up portion, and a collector disposed at the upper portion of the travel carriage. A dust blower and a dust collecting portion disposed in the communication path of the blower and the dust take-in portion, and the dust swept up by the rotating brush by the rotation of the blower, the jumping roller and the rotating brush. The jumping roller is configured to jump up to the dust collecting unit.
JP-A-8-89451 JP 2003-10076 A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 10-317338

ところが、手動タイプの集塵装置にあっては、床用吸込具の吸込口と機台の集塵部との間の距離が比較的長いため、比較的強い吸引力が必要であり、集塵用の電動モータが大型になるという問題がある。  However, manual type dust collectors require a relatively strong suction force because the distance between the suction port of the floor suction tool and the dust collector of the machine base is relatively long. There is a problem that the electric motor for use becomes large.

また、特許文献1、3にあっては、集塵用の電動モータが継続して駆動されるため、電動モータの駆動による騒音が継続して発生し、しかも、消費電力が比較的高くなり、また、塵取込部での塵取込量が少ない場合においても電動モータは継続して駆動されるため、集塵効率が比較的悪いという問題がある。また、特許文献2にあっては、回転ブラシが掻集めた床上の塵埃を集塵部に直接搬送するため、比較的大型の電動モータを必要とし、電動モータの駆動による騒音が高く、しかも、消費電力も高くなるという問題がある。  Further, in Patent Documents 1 and 3, since the electric motor for collecting dust is continuously driven, noise due to the driving of the electric motor is continuously generated, and the power consumption is relatively high, Further, since the electric motor is continuously driven even when the amount of dust taken up by the dust taking-in portion is small, there is a problem that the dust collection efficiency is relatively poor. Further, in Patent Document 2, in order to directly convey the dust on the floor collected by the rotating brush to the dust collecting part, a relatively large electric motor is required, and the noise due to the driving of the electric motor is high, There is a problem that power consumption increases.

図1に示した集塵装置は掃除ロボットとなる自走式であり、複数の走行輪1により支持された台車2と、該台車2に回転自在に支持された回転ブラシ3を有する塵取込部4と、回転ブラシ3の上方に配置され、塵取込部4から取込んだ塵埃を集塵する集塵部5と、該集塵部5の一部の上方に配置されたブラシ駆動用の電動モータ6と、走行輪駆動用の電動モータ(図示せず)とを備えている。回転ブラシ3は、塵取込部4から取り込んだ塵埃を集塵部5へ送るための気流を発生するものである。本発明においては、このように、塵取込部4から取り込んだ塵埃を集塵部5へ送るための気流を回転ブラシ3により発生させているので、通常の電気掃除機のように、吸引力発生のための常時稼動する大型のファンを用いなくても、塵埃を集塵部5に送ることができる。  The dust collecting apparatus shown in FIG. 1 is a self-propelled type that serves as a cleaning robot, and has a truck 2 supported by a plurality of traveling wheels 1 and a dust take-up having a rotating brush 3 rotatably supported by the carriage 2. Part 4, disposed above rotating brush 3, dust collecting part 5 for collecting dust taken in from dust taking part 4, and brush drive disposed above part of dust collecting part 5 And an electric motor (not shown) for driving the traveling wheels. The rotating brush 3 generates an air flow for sending the dust taken in from the dust taking-in portion 4 to the dust collecting portion 5. In the present invention, the air flow for sending the dust taken in from the dust take-in part 4 to the dust collecting part 5 is generated by the rotating brush 3 in this way, so that the suction force is as in a normal vacuum cleaner. Dust can be sent to the dust collecting unit 5 without using a large fan that is always in operation for generation.

尚、本発明に係る集塵装置は全体的に扁平な略円形の形状を有しており、図1は本発明に係る集塵装置の、後部分を示している。図1において右側の方向が進行方向となり、塵取込部4は進行方向に向かって走行輪1よりも後方の位置に、且つ走行輪1の近くに位置している。このように塵取込部4の位置を走行輪1の近くとすることにより、塵取込部4の幅を広くすることができ、集塵装置を作動させたときのごみの取り残しを少なくすることができる。  In addition, the dust collector which concerns on this invention has a flat substantially circular shape as a whole, and FIG. 1 has shown the rear part of the dust collector which concerns on this invention. In FIG. 1, the direction on the right side is the traveling direction, and the dust intake portion 4 is located at a position behind the traveling wheel 1 and in the vicinity of the traveling wheel 1 in the traveling direction. Thus, by making the position of the dust taking-in part 4 close to the traveling wheel 1, the width of the dust taking-in part 4 can be widened, and the amount of dust remaining when the dust collecting device is operated is reduced. be able to.

塵取込部4は台車2の下部に水平的に配置された回転ブラシ3と、該回転ブラシ3の外周りに、集塵部5の後記する一次室に連通し、回転ブラシ3の回転により発生した気流を前記一次室に案内する取込通路41と、回転ブラシ3の外周部と僅少の隙間で向き合い、取込通路41内の前記気流が取込通路41から回転ブラシ3の回転方向へ洩れるのを抑制する洩れ抑制壁42と、該洩れ抑制壁42から下方に突設され、外気の巻き込みを抑制する巻込抑制部材44とを有する。取込通路41は回転ブラシ3の外周部と比較的大きい隙間で向き合う円弧状の湾曲壁面43により回転ブラシ3と同程度の幅に形成されている。この取込通路41の出口は回転ブラシ3の上部周面から回転ブラシ3の軸線と平行的となるように開放されている。また、取込通路41及び巻込抑制部材44は回転ブラシ3に対応した幅寸法となるように形成されている。また、巻込抑制部材44は回転ブラシ3に対して台車2の走行方向と反対側の回転ブラシ3の近傍位置に、床面と接触する程度の長さで突設されており、回転ブラシ3の回転時、外部の空気が塵取込部4と床面の間の隙間に巻き込まれ、床面上の塵埃を進行方向に吹き飛ばすことを抑制している。  The dust take-in portion 4 communicates with a rotating brush 3 disposed horizontally at the lower portion of the carriage 2, and a primary chamber described later on the dust collecting portion 5 around the rotating brush 3. The intake passage 41 that guides the generated airflow to the primary chamber and the outer peripheral portion of the rotary brush 3 face each other with a slight gap, and the airflow in the intake passage 41 moves from the intake passage 41 to the rotation direction of the rotary brush 3. A leakage suppression wall 42 that suppresses leakage, and a winding suppression member 44 that protrudes downward from the leakage suppression wall 42 and suppresses entrainment of outside air. The intake passage 41 is formed to have the same width as the rotating brush 3 by an arcuate curved wall surface 43 facing the outer peripheral portion of the rotating brush 3 with a relatively large gap. The outlet of the intake passage 41 is opened from the upper peripheral surface of the rotary brush 3 so as to be parallel to the axis of the rotary brush 3. Further, the intake passage 41 and the entrainment suppressing member 44 are formed to have a width corresponding to the rotating brush 3. Further, the entrainment suppressing member 44 protrudes from the rotating brush 3 at a position in the vicinity of the rotating brush 3 on the side opposite to the traveling direction of the carriage 2 so as to contact the floor surface. During the rotation, external air is caught in the gap between the dust intake 4 and the floor surface, and the dust on the floor surface is prevented from being blown off in the traveling direction.

回転ブラシ3はアルミニウム等の軽金属製の軸体の外周部に毛材又はゴム材のブレードが装着されており、両端部が転がり軸受7,7を介して台車2に水平的に支持されている。また、回転ブラシ3の一端部が伝動帯8を介して電動モータ6の出力軸に連動連結されており、走行輪1の回転方向と反対方向、換言すれば台車2の走行方向と反対方向へ回転されるように構成されている。  The rotating brush 3 has a hair or rubber blade attached to the outer periphery of a light metal shaft such as aluminum, and both ends are horizontally supported by the carriage 2 via rolling bearings 7 and 7. . Further, one end of the rotating brush 3 is interlocked and connected to the output shaft of the electric motor 6 via the transmission band 8, and in the direction opposite to the rotation direction of the traveling wheel 1, in other words, the direction opposite to the traveling direction of the carriage 2. It is configured to be rotated.

集塵部5は回転ブラシ3の軸線と平行的に配置された扁平状であり、回転ブラシ3の回転により掻上げられた塵埃を貯蔵する一次室51及び該一次室51に連通路52を介して連通し、一次室51よりも大きい二次室53を有しており、該二次室53の外側に配置された電動ファン9により一次室51から二次室53へ搬送気流が発生するように構成されている。一次室51は回転ブラシ3に対応した長さであり、取込通路41に連通する集塵口51a及び該集塵口51aの両端にかけて円弧状に湾曲する周壁51bを有する扁平の第1筺体54からなり、周壁51bの周方向一端部に連通路52の開口52aが設けられている。一次室51は回転ブラシ3の上部周面と同程度の高さとなるように配置され、集塵口51aが取込通路41の出口41aと連通する。一次室51の底面は、回転ブラシ3の回転中心よりも高くなるように配置されている。また、一次室51の底面51dは集塵口51aよりも連通路52の開口52a側を低くしてある。また、底面51dには周壁51bと等間隔で離隔する湾曲した複数の凸条51eが突設されている。この凸条51eは一次室51に集塵された塵埃を連通路52へと案内し、取込通路41側への逆流抵抗となるもので、高さは比較的低い。また、連通路52は一次室51の底面51dと同じ又は底面51dよりも下方となるように形成されている。  The dust collecting unit 5 has a flat shape arranged in parallel with the axis of the rotary brush 3, and stores a primary chamber 51 that stores dust scraped up by the rotation of the rotary brush 3, and a communication path 52 in the primary chamber 51. A secondary chamber 53 that is larger than the primary chamber 51, and an electric fan 9 disposed outside the secondary chamber 53 generates a conveying air flow from the primary chamber 51 to the secondary chamber 53. It is configured. The primary chamber 51 has a length corresponding to the rotating brush 3 and has a flat first housing 54 having a dust collection port 51a communicating with the intake passage 41 and a peripheral wall 51b curved in an arc shape at both ends of the dust collection port 51a. The opening 52a of the communicating path 52 is provided in the circumferential direction one end part of the surrounding wall 51b. The primary chamber 51 is disposed so as to be approximately the same height as the upper peripheral surface of the rotary brush 3, and the dust collection port 51 a communicates with the outlet 41 a of the intake passage 41. The bottom surface of the primary chamber 51 is disposed so as to be higher than the rotation center of the rotary brush 3. Further, the bottom surface 51d of the primary chamber 51 has a lower opening 52a side of the communication passage 52 than the dust collection port 51a. In addition, a plurality of curved ridges 51e that protrude from the peripheral wall 51b at equal intervals protrude from the bottom surface 51d. The ridges 51e guide the dust collected in the primary chamber 51 to the communication passage 52 and provide a reverse flow resistance toward the intake passage 41, and are relatively low in height. The communication passage 52 is formed to be the same as or below the bottom surface 51d of the primary chamber 51.

二次室53は開口52aに対応する開口52bよりも低い低位底面53aと、該低位底面53a及び開口52bよりも高く、低位底面53aに傾斜面53bにより連なる高位底面53cとを有し、平面視で略1/4円弧となるように形成された第2筺体55からなり、低位底面53a部分(開口52b側)が一次室51の開口52aの側方に並置され、高位底面53c部分(反連通路52側)が一次室51の上方に載置されている。低位底面53aは平面視で略L字形であり、一方側の段部に連通孔52bが設けられており、他方側の段部が傾斜面53bになっている。また、高位底面53c部分の反連通路側壁には外部から反連通路側に貫通する通気口53dが設けられている。  The secondary chamber 53 has a lower bottom surface 53a that is lower than the opening 52b corresponding to the opening 52a, and a higher bottom surface 53c that is higher than the lower bottom surface 53a and the opening 52b and continues to the lower bottom surface 53a by an inclined surface 53b. The lower bottom 53a portion (opening 52b side) is juxtaposed to the side of the opening 52a of the primary chamber 51, and the high bottom 53c portion (anti-ream) is formed. The passage 52 side) is placed above the primary chamber 51. The lower bottom surface 53a is substantially L-shaped in plan view, and a communication hole 52b is provided in a step portion on one side, and the step portion on the other side is an inclined surface 53b. Further, a vent hole 53d penetrating from the outside to the anti-communication passage side is provided on the anti-communication passage side wall of the high-level bottom surface 53c.

二次室53の低位底面53a部分には、二次室53の塵埃が連通路52から一次室51に逆流するのを阻止する逆流阻止弁56が揺動可能に設けられている。この逆流阻止弁56は比較的小さい力で連通路52を閉じる方向に弾圧されており、電動ファン9が発生する搬送気流により開動作するように構成されている。また、第1筺体54及び第2筺体55は取外し可能に装着されている。  A backflow prevention valve 56 that prevents the dust in the secondary chamber 53 from flowing back from the communication passage 52 to the primary chamber 51 is swingably provided at the lower bottom surface 53 a of the secondary chamber 53. The backflow prevention valve 56 is elastically pressed in a direction to close the communication passage 52 with a relatively small force, and is configured to open by the air flow generated by the electric fan 9. The first casing 54 and the second casing 55 are detachably mounted.

電動ファン9は一次室51の反連通路側の上方であり、二次室53の側方に載置されており、該電動ファン9と二次室53の通気口53dとの間にフィルタ10が配置され、電動ファン9を駆動することにより二次室53内の空気を吸引し、一次室51内の塵埃を二次室53へと搬送する搬送気流を発生させることができるように構成されている。電動ファン9は間歇的に駆動されるターボファンからなり、一次室51の塵埃を間歇的に二次室53へ搬送する搬送手段を構成している。  The electric fan 9 is located above the anti-communicating passage side of the primary chamber 51 and is placed on the side of the secondary chamber 53, and the filter 10 is interposed between the electric fan 9 and the vent 53 d of the secondary chamber 53. Is arranged so that the electric fan 9 is driven to suck the air in the secondary chamber 53 and generate a transport airflow for transporting the dust in the primary chamber 51 to the secondary chamber 53. ing. The electric fan 9 is composed of a turbo fan that is intermittently driven, and constitutes conveying means for intermittently conveying the dust in the primary chamber 51 to the secondary chamber 53.

以上のように構成された自走式の集塵装置は、台車2を走行させつつ回転ブラシ3が台車2の走行方向と反対方向へ回転される。この回転ブラシ3の回転により、取込通路41に気流が発生し、床上の塵埃は回転ブラシ3により掻上げられる。この回転ブラシ3による掻上げ及び前記気流により、掻上げ塵埃を取込通路41から一次室51に搬送することができる。この場合、比較的比重の小さい塵埃は前記気流により搬送され、比較的比重の大きい塵埃は回転ブラシにより掻上げられるため、取込効率を高めることができる。また、洩れ抑制壁42は回転ブラシ3の外周部と僅少の隙間で向き合うため、回転ブラシ3の外周部に付着している塵埃は洩れ抑制壁42の取込通路41との境界部42aによりこそぎ落とすことができ、回転ブラシ3の汚れを少なくすることができる。  In the self-propelled dust collector configured as described above, the rotating brush 3 is rotated in the direction opposite to the traveling direction of the carriage 2 while the carriage 2 is traveling. By the rotation of the rotating brush 3, an air flow is generated in the intake passage 41, and dust on the floor is scraped up by the rotating brush 3. Due to the scraping by the rotating brush 3 and the airflow, the scraping dust can be conveyed from the intake passage 41 to the primary chamber 51. In this case, dust having a relatively small specific gravity is conveyed by the air flow, and dust having a relatively large specific gravity is scraped up by the rotating brush, so that the intake efficiency can be increased. Further, since the leakage suppression wall 42 faces the outer peripheral portion of the rotating brush 3 with a slight gap, the dust adhering to the outer peripheral portion of the rotating brush 3 is squeezed by the boundary portion 42a between the leakage suppressing wall 42 and the intake passage 41. It can be scraped off, and dirt on the rotating brush 3 can be reduced.

この掃除開始時は電動ファン9が駆動されていないため、取込通路41から搬送された塵埃は一次室51に一定時間貯蔵される。一定時間経過後、電動ファン9が駆動され、一次室51から二次室53への搬送気流が発生し、この搬送気流により、一次室51の貯蔵塵埃が連通路52から二次室53に搬送される。この場合、二次室53は連通路52の開口52b側の低位底面と、該低位底面53aに傾斜面53bにより連なる高位底面53cを有するため、比重の小さい塵埃を連通路52側から反連通路側へ搬送させ易く、比重の大きい塵埃を連通路52側で貯蔵することができる。また、一次室51の底面が、回転ブラシ3の回転中心よりも高くなるように配置されているので下側にスペースを確保することができる。このため連通路52を低い位置に設け易くできるので、一次室51から二次室53への塵埃の移動を、小さい出力の電動ファン9でも行うことができる。一定時間経過後、電動ファン9の駆動は停止されるが、この電動ファン9の駆動時及び駆動停止時においても回転ブラシ3は回転しており、塵取込部4が取込んだ塵埃は一次室51に貯蔵される。尚、電動ファン9の駆動は、駆動用のスイッチを押すことで人為的に行ってもよいし、また所定時間おきごとに、自動的に駆動するようにしてもよい。この場合、例えば電動ファン9の運転を所定時間停止している時間と、電動ファン9を所定時間運転している時間とを、マイクロプロセッサを用いてなる制御部に内蔵された計時手段により計時し、制御部から出力される制御指令信号により電動ファン9を自動的に運転する。さらには、回転ブラシ3が回転することによって発生する気流による塵埃の搬送を補助するための、常時駆動する小出力の補助的なファン等の気流発生手段を設けてもよい。この場合、気流発生手段は例えば電動ファン9と二次室53との間、取込通路41等に設ける。また、補助的な気流発生手段として、補助用のファンを新たに設ける代わりに、電動ファン9を常時弱い出力で駆動させておき、間歇的に高出力で駆動して一次室51に貯蔵された貯蔵塵埃を二次室53に搬送するようにしてもよい。
実施の形態2
Since the electric fan 9 is not driven at the start of cleaning, the dust transferred from the intake passage 41 is stored in the primary chamber 51 for a certain period of time. After a certain period of time, the electric fan 9 is driven to generate a transport airflow from the primary chamber 51 to the secondary chamber 53, and the stored dust in the primary chamber 51 is transported from the communication path 52 to the secondary chamber 53 by this transport airflow. Is done. In this case, since the secondary chamber 53 has a lower bottom surface on the opening 52b side of the communication passage 52 and a higher bottom surface 53c connected to the lower bottom surface 53a by the inclined surface 53b, dust having a small specific gravity is passed from the communication passage 52 side to the anti-communication passage. Dust having a large specific gravity can be stored on the communication path 52 side. Further, since the bottom surface of the primary chamber 51 is disposed so as to be higher than the rotation center of the rotary brush 3, a space can be secured on the lower side. For this reason, since the communication path 52 can be easily provided at a low position, the movement of dust from the primary chamber 51 to the secondary chamber 53 can be performed even by the electric fan 9 having a small output. After the elapse of a certain time, the driving of the electric fan 9 is stopped, but the rotating brush 3 is rotating even when the electric fan 9 is driven and stopped, and the dust taken in by the dust taking-in portion 4 is primary. Stored in chamber 51. The electric fan 9 may be driven artificially by pushing a driving switch, or may be automatically driven every predetermined time. In this case, for example, the time during which the operation of the electric fan 9 is stopped for a predetermined time and the time during which the electric fan 9 is operated for a predetermined time are timed by a time measuring means built in a control unit using a microprocessor. The electric fan 9 is automatically operated by a control command signal output from the control unit. Furthermore, an air flow generating means such as a small fan, which is always driven, may be provided to assist the conveyance of dust by the air flow generated by the rotation of the rotating brush 3. In this case, the airflow generating means is provided in the intake passage 41 and the like between the electric fan 9 and the secondary chamber 53, for example. Further, as an auxiliary air flow generating means, instead of newly providing an auxiliary fan, the electric fan 9 is always driven at a weak output, and intermittently driven at a high output and stored in the primary chamber 51. The stored dust may be conveyed to the secondary chamber 53.

この集塵装置は、実施の形態1と基本的に同じ構成であるが、実施の形態1のように一次室51の集塵口51aの長手方向一側に連通路52を有する構成とする代わりに、集塵口51aと反対側に開口する連通路57を備え、さらに、二次室53が設けられた筺体58を取外し可能とし、該筺体58を係止する操作体11を備える構成としたものである。  This dust collector has basically the same configuration as that of the first embodiment, but instead of having a communication passage 52 on one side in the longitudinal direction of the dust collection port 51a of the primary chamber 51 as in the first embodiment. In addition, a communication passage 57 that opens to the opposite side of the dust collection port 51a is provided, and a housing 58 provided with the secondary chamber 53 can be removed, and an operation body 11 that locks the housing 58 is provided. Is.

一次室51は回転ブラシ3に対応した長さであり、取込通路41に連通する集塵口51a及び該集塵口51aの両端にかけて円弧状に湾曲する周壁51bを有する扁平の第1筺体54からなり、集塵口51aと反対側になる周壁51bの周方向中央部に、連通路57が開口57aしている。また、一次室51は集塵口51a側が上向に湾曲することにより、連通路57側の底面を集塵口51a側より低くしてある。  The primary chamber 51 has a length corresponding to the rotating brush 3 and has a flat first housing 54 having a dust collection port 51a communicating with the intake passage 41 and a peripheral wall 51b curved in an arc shape at both ends of the dust collection port 51a. The communication passage 57 has an opening 57a in the central portion in the circumferential direction of the peripheral wall 51b opposite to the dust collection port 51a. Further, the primary chamber 51 has a bottom surface on the communication passage 57 side lower than the dust collection port 51a side by curving upward on the dust collection port 51a side.

二次室53は平面視で扇形、換言すれば略1/4円弧形をなすように形成された筺体58からなり、一次室51の長手方向一側の上側に取外し可能に装着されている。筺体58の底部には、連通路57としての空洞を有する垂下部58aが一体に設けられており、該垂下部58a内に気流誘導体12が取外し可能に嵌合されている。また、筺体58の一側部には通気口53dが設けられており、また、内側部には横方向へ離隔した位置に突設された一対の係合爪58b,58b及び係合爪58b,58b間に突設された保持枠部58cを有しており、該保持枠部58c内に付勢体13が収容されている。  The secondary chamber 53 includes a housing 58 formed in a fan shape in plan view, in other words, a substantially arc shape, and is detachably mounted on the upper side of the primary chamber 51 in the longitudinal direction. . A drooping portion 58a having a cavity as a communication passage 57 is integrally provided at the bottom of the casing 58, and the airflow derivative 12 is detachably fitted into the drooping portion 58a. Further, a vent 53d is provided on one side of the housing 58, and a pair of engaging claws 58b, 58b and engaging claws 58b, A holding frame portion 58c projecting between 58b is provided, and the urging body 13 is accommodated in the holding frame portion 58c.

垂下部58aの内側部には開口57aに対応する開口58dが設けられており、また、垂下部58aの内側部と隣合う一側は二次室53の底面に対して開口58d及び通気口53dと離隔した位置へ傾斜しており、傾斜部の内側に傾斜面58eを有する。  An opening 58 d corresponding to the opening 57 a is provided on the inner side of the drooping portion 58 a, and one side adjacent to the inner side of the drooping portion 58 a has an opening 58 d and a vent 53 d with respect to the bottom surface of the secondary chamber 53. And an inclined surface 58e inside the inclined portion.

気流誘導体12は、垂下部58a内の上側を遮蔽し、一次室51から取込んだ塵埃を二次室53の通気口53dと離隔した位置へ誘導するものであり、空洞の上側を遮蔽し、且つ傾斜面58eと対向する天壁12a及び該天壁12aに連なる側壁12bと、垂下部58a内に嵌合される嵌合部12cとを有しており、開口57aから垂下部58a内に搬送された塵埃を傾斜面58e及び天壁12a間の連通路57に沿って二次室53へ搬送するように構成されている。  The airflow derivative 12 shields the upper side of the drooping portion 58a, guides dust taken from the primary chamber 51 to a position separated from the vent 53d of the secondary chamber 53, shields the upper side of the cavity, Further, it has a ceiling wall 12a facing the inclined surface 58e, a side wall 12b connected to the ceiling wall 12a, and a fitting part 12c fitted into the hanging part 58a, and is conveyed from the opening 57a into the hanging part 58a. The formed dust is configured to be conveyed to the secondary chamber 53 along the communication path 57 between the inclined surface 58e and the top wall 12a.

付勢体13は筺体58を台車2に対して取外し方向へ付勢し、操作体11による筺体58の係止が解除されたとき、筺体58を自動的に取外し方向へ移動させることができるように構成されており、保持枠部58c内に横方向への移動を自在に保持された断面帽子形をなす移動部材14内に収容されている。  The urging body 13 urges the housing 58 in the removal direction with respect to the carriage 2 so that the housing 58 can be automatically moved in the removal direction when the locking of the housing 58 by the operating body 11 is released. And is accommodated in a movable member 14 having a hat shape in cross section that is freely held in the horizontal direction in the holding frame portion 58c.

操作体11は台車2に上下移動が可能に装着されており、また、付勢ばね15により上方へ付勢されている。操作体11は平面視で円弧形をなす板状の頭部11aと、該頭部11aの中央から垂下され、ピン孔11bを有する角軸部11cと、該角軸部11cの下端から両側へ分岐し、係合爪58b,58bに対応する係止孔11d,11dを有する一対の脚部11e,11eとを備えており、角軸部11cのピン孔11bに挿入されるピン16により台車2に上下移動可能に取着されている。脚部11e,11eは筺体58の直方体をなす保持枠部58cに沿って上下に摺動自在になっており、台車2に対する操作体11のガタつき、及び筺体58のガタつきをなくするように構成されている。また、頭部11aと台車2との間には付勢ばね15が介在されており、該付勢ばね15が操作体11を上方へ付勢することにより係合爪58b,58bが係止孔11d,11dに係止されるように構成されている。  The operating body 11 is mounted on the carriage 2 so as to be movable up and down, and is biased upward by a biasing spring 15. The operating body 11 has a plate-like head portion 11a that has an arc shape in plan view, a rectangular shaft portion 11c that is suspended from the center of the head portion 11a and has a pin hole 11b, and both sides from the lower end of the rectangular shaft portion 11c. And a pair of leg portions 11e, 11e having locking holes 11d, 11d corresponding to the engaging claws 58b, 58b, and a cart by a pin 16 inserted into the pin hole 11b of the square shaft portion 11c. 2 is attached to be movable up and down. The leg portions 11e and 11e are slidable up and down along a holding frame portion 58c that forms a rectangular parallelepiped of the casing 58 so as to eliminate rattling of the operating body 11 with respect to the carriage 2 and rattling of the casing 58. It is configured. Further, an urging spring 15 is interposed between the head portion 11a and the carriage 2, and the urging spring 15 urges the operating body 11 upward so that the engaging claws 58b and 58b are engaged with the locking holes. 11d and 11d are configured to be locked.

以上のように構成された自走式の集塵装置は、実施の形態1と同様の作用をなすため、詳しい説明は省略する。回転ブラシ3による掻上げ及び回転ブラシ3の回転により発生する気流により取込通路41から一次室51に搬送された塵埃は、連通路57の開口57aへ搬送され、さらに、気流誘導体12内の連通路57の係止面58eに沿って二次室53内に搬送される。この場合、一次室51は集塵口51a側が上向に湾曲しており、連通路57側の底面が集塵口51a側より低くなっているため、掃除中、又は集塵装置が持ち上げられた際に一次室51の集塵が取込通路41へ逆流し難くできる。また、連通路57の開口57aは一次室51の集塵口51aと反対側に開口しているため、回転ブラシ3により発生せしめられた気流の損失を少なくすることができ、比較的小さい気流でも一次室51の塵埃を二次室53へ搬送することができる。しかも、一次室51及び二次室53に連通する連通路57は二次室53の底面に対して傾斜しているため、一次室51の塵埃を二次室53へ搬送するのに必要な気流をより一層小さくすることができる。また、下側の一次室51及び上側の二次室53に連通する連通路57の上側は気流誘導体12により閉鎖されているため、二次室53に搬送された塵埃が連通路57へ落下したり、連通路57へ逆流したりするのを防ぐことができる。  Since the self-propelled dust collector configured as described above has the same operation as that of the first embodiment, detailed description thereof is omitted. Dust transferred from the intake passage 41 to the primary chamber 51 by the air flow generated by the rotation of the rotary brush 3 and the rotation of the rotary brush 3 is transferred to the opening 57 a of the communication passage 57, and further, the dust in the air flow derivative 12. It is conveyed into the secondary chamber 53 along the locking surface 58e of the passage 57. In this case, the primary chamber 51 is curved upward on the dust collection port 51a side, and the bottom surface on the communication passage 57 side is lower than the dust collection port 51a side. Therefore, the dust collection device is lifted during cleaning. At this time, the dust collection in the primary chamber 51 can be made difficult to flow back to the intake passage 41. Further, since the opening 57a of the communication passage 57 is opened on the side opposite to the dust collection port 51a of the primary chamber 51, loss of the air flow generated by the rotating brush 3 can be reduced, and even a relatively small air flow can be obtained. The dust in the primary chamber 51 can be transferred to the secondary chamber 53. Moreover, since the communication passage 57 communicating with the primary chamber 51 and the secondary chamber 53 is inclined with respect to the bottom surface of the secondary chamber 53, the air flow necessary for conveying the dust in the primary chamber 51 to the secondary chamber 53. Can be further reduced. Further, since the upper side of the communication passage 57 communicating with the lower primary chamber 51 and the upper secondary chamber 53 is closed by the airflow derivative 12, the dust transferred to the secondary chamber 53 falls into the communication passage 57. Or backflow to the communication path 57 can be prevented.

二次室53に集塵された塵埃を外部に捨てる場合、操作体11の頭部11aを下方へ押すことにより筺体58を取外すことができ、二次室53の塵埃を簡易に捨てることができる。頭部11aを押すと、操作体11の全体が付勢ばね15の付勢力に打ち勝って下方へ移動し、係止孔11d,11dの係合爪58b,58bとの係合が解除され、筺体58は付勢体13の付勢力により取外し方向へ移動する。従って、集塵装置が床上に載置されている状態であっても、筺体58を簡易に取外すことができる。また、二次室53の塵埃を外部に捨てた後、筺体58の垂下部58aを台車2に嵌合し、操作体11の頭部11aを下方へ押すことにより、係合爪58b,58bを係止孔11d,11dに係止することができる。この場合、操作体11は付勢ばね15の付勢力により上方へ移動し、係合爪58b,58bの係止孔11d,11dとの係合状態を維持でき、筺体58の装着状態を維持することができる。  When the dust collected in the secondary chamber 53 is thrown out, the casing 58 can be removed by pushing the head 11a of the operating body 11 downward, and the dust in the secondary chamber 53 can be easily thrown away. . When the head 11a is pushed, the entire operation body 11 overcomes the urging force of the urging spring 15 and moves downward, the engagement with the engagement claws 58b and 58b of the locking holes 11d and 11d is released, and the housing 58 moves in the removal direction by the urging force of the urging body 13. Therefore, the housing 58 can be easily removed even when the dust collector is placed on the floor. Further, after the dust in the secondary chamber 53 is thrown outside, the hanging portion 58a of the housing 58 is fitted to the carriage 2, and the head 11a of the operating body 11 is pushed downward, whereby the engaging claws 58b and 58b are moved. The locking holes 11d and 11d can be locked. In this case, the operating body 11 moves upward by the urging force of the urging spring 15, can maintain the engaged state with the engaging holes 11 d and 11 d of the engaging claws 58 b and 58 b, and maintain the mounting state of the housing 58. be able to.
